google.golang.org/protobuf/internal/filedesc.Extension.Syntax (method, view implemented interface methods)
8 uses
google.golang.org/protobuf/internal/filedesc (current package)
desc.go#L501: func (d *Base) Syntax() protoreflect.Syntax { return d.L0.ParentFile.Syntax() }
google.golang.org/protobuf/reflect/protodesc
desc_validate.go#L48: if e.Syntax() == protoreflect.Proto3 {
desc_validate.go#L110: if isMessageSet && (m.Syntax() != protoreflect.Proto2 || m.Fields().Len() > 0 || m.ExtensionRanges().Len() == 0) {
desc_validate.go#L113: if m.Syntax() == protoreflect.Proto3 {
desc_validate.go#L152: if f.Syntax() != protoreflect.Proto3 {
desc_validate.go#L165: if f.IsWeak() && (f.Syntax() != protoreflect.Proto2 || !isOptionalMessage(f) || f.ContainingOneof() != nil) {
desc_validate.go#L177: if f.Syntax() == protoreflect.Proto3 {
desc_validate.go#L276: if x.Syntax() == protoreflect.Proto3 {
The pages are generated with Golds v0.4.9. (GOOS=linux GOARCH=amd64)